What Locals Say about Detroit

  • Tony H.
    "On the east shore of Detroit Lake, Detroit, Oregon, offers year-round fun for families! Winter snows bring skiing, snowshoeing, snowmobiling and the summer sun brings boating, sailing and fishing on the lake. Numerous community events like the "Mud Run", the fishing derby and more! All this and great little stores make this a close in to the Willamette Valley get-away."
  • Kathy P.
    "Detroit, Oregon offers numerous opportunities for Summer fun including, but not limited to biking, hiking, swimming, waterskiing, wakeboarding, jetskiing, relaxing, fishing, boating, sailing, and windsurfing! Winter fun can be foulnd out your own front door! Sledding, snowshoeing, crosscountry skiing! Snowboarding, downhill skiing, and tube hills are East on Hwy 22 at Hoodoo/Ray Benson. Snowmobiling and four wheeling can be had at up Breitenbush, French Creek, McCoy, or East to Ray Benson!!"
